If you're constantly behind on admin, running on empty, and watching your goals get bumped every single month — the fix might not be another weekly system. These three monthly planning days for entrepreneurs change the way your whole month feels. In this episode, you'll learn: Why theme days work better at the monthly level than the weekly levelHow a Hooky Day actually makes you a better entrepreneur (not just a better rester)What a Back Office Day is and how it clears the mental weight of unfinished admin tasksHow open loops drain your focus even when you're not actively thinking about themWhy your Review and Planning Day is the key to getting out of reaction modeHow to structure your monthly review — including what to look at and what to let go ofThe one scheduling move that keeps all three days from getting bumpedKey Topics Covered: What theme days are and how they reduce context switching (00:00:29)Hooky Day: what it is, why it matters, and how to actually take one (00:01:13)Back Office Day: tackling open loops and admin before they take over your brain (00:04:07)Review and Planning Day: zooming out and designing your month before it runs you (00:06:35)Reset & Reclaim action step (00:09:00)Reset & Reclaim Action Step: Open your calendar right now and block three days for next month — a Hooky Day, a Back Office Day, and a Review and Planning Day. Do it before the month fills up. Fifteen minutes now protects the whole month.     Send in your question or leave me some love! Digital clutter is stealing your focus before you even start your workday—and it's costing you more than you realize. Every unread email, cluttered desktop icon, and chaotic bookmarks bar is draining mental bandwidth you could be using to actually grow your business. In this episode, you'll learn: Why digital clutter is more disruptive than physical clutter (and harder to ignore)How to declutter your email inbox like a CEO without spending hours sortingThe bookmark management system that keeps only what you actually useHow to maintain a clean desktop with one 5-minute weekly habitWhy unfollowing people on social media is self-care, not selfishnessKey Topics Covered: Why digital clutter fragments your attention constantly (00:01:09)Email decluttering: unsubscribe ruthlessly, stop checking mornings first, use labels strategically (00:07:51)Bookmarks bar cleanup: the one-folder-per-day method (00:18:00)Desktop decluttering: what "save for later" really means (00:23:22)Social media feed curation: unfollow without guilt (00:29:00)Building digital decluttering habits that stick (00:34:00)Reset & Reclaim Action Step: Pick ONE area to tackle this week—not all of them. Spend just 15 minutes unsubscribing from 10 email lists, cleaning one desktop folder, deleting unused bookmarks, or unfollowing 20 Instagram accounts that drain your energy. Notice how much lighter your workspace feels by the end of the week.
